A Flat Cold Chisel with Guard is a hand tool designed for cutting, shaping, or removing metal by striking it with a hammer. The chisel has a flat, elongated metal blade with a sharp cutting edge at one end. The guard, often made of metal or another protective material, is positioned along the sides of the blade to enhance safety during use. This guard helps prevent accidental injuries by shielding the user’s hand from direct contact with the sharp edge and also provides stability to the chisel during striking. The flat cold chisel with a guard is commonly used in metalworking and construction applications.

Uses
-
Metal Cutting: The primary purpose of a flat cold chisel is to cut or shape metal surfaces. It is often used to cut through sheets of metal, remove excess material, or create specific shapes in metalwork.
-
Rust and Scale Removal: Flat cold chisels are effective for removing rust, scale, or other unwanted material from metal surfaces. The sharp edge allows for precision in cleaning and preparing metal surfaces for further work or finishing.
-
Chiseling and Carving: These chisels are used for chiseling or carving metal to create grooves, channels, or specific patterns. They are commonly employed in artistic metalwork or detailing.
-
Aligning and Fitting: Flat cold chisels can be used to align and fit metal components. By removing excess material or adjusting the shape, they assist in achieving proper fits and alignments between different metal pieces.
-
Cutting Rivets: Flat cold chisels are often utilized to cut or shape rivets during metalworking projects. They can help create the desired size and shape for a secure and effective connection.
-
Brick and Masonry Work: In construction, flat cold chisels can be employed for tasks related to brick and masonry work. They can be used to cut or shape bricks or stones to fit specific spaces in a construction project.
-
Splitting or Wedging Materials: The sharp edge of a flat cold chisel makes it suitable for splitting or wedging materials apart. This is particularly useful in tasks where controlled force is needed to separate two pieces of metal or other materials.

Safety Precautions
-
Wear Personal Protective Equipment (PPE):
-
Eye Protection: Always wear safety glasses or goggles to protect your eyes from flying debris, sparks, or metal fragments generated during chiseling.
-
Hand Protection: Consider wearing heavy-duty work gloves to shield your hands from potential cuts or injuries.
-
-
Select the Right Tool for the Job:
-
Ensure that you are using the appropriate type and size of flat cold chisel for the specific task at hand. Using the wrong tool can lead to inefficiency and increased risk of accidents.
-
-
Inspect the Chisel Before Use:
-
Check the chisel for any damage, such as cracks or chips, before use. Damaged chisels may break during operation, posing a safety risk.
-
-
Secure the Workpiece:
-
Secure the workpiece properly in a vise or clamp to prevent it from moving during chiseling. This helps maintain control over the tool and reduces the risk of slipping or misalignment.
-
-
Work in a Well-Ventilated Area:
-
If you are working with materials that produce dust or fumes, ensure adequate ventilation in the workspace to minimize inhalation of harmful substances.
-
-
Use a Proper Striking Tool:
-
Select an appropriate hammer or mallet for striking the chisel. Using a tool with the correct weight and size helps control the force applied to the chisel and reduces the risk of overstriking.
-
-
Position Yourself Safely:
-
Stand in a stable and balanced position with your feet apart for better stability. Keep a clear view of the work area and be mindful of your surroundings.
-
-
Mind the Angle and Direction:
-
Strike the chisel at a controlled and consistent angle. Avoid striking the chisel with excessive force, as this can lead to loss of control and potential injury.
-
-
Keep Hands Away from the Striking Zone:
-
Always keep your hands and fingers away from the striking zone. Use the chisel with a proper grip, ensuring that your hands are well clear of the impact area.
-
-
Store the Chisel Safely:
-
When not in use, store the flat cold chisel in a designated area, such as a tool rack, to prevent accidents and damage. Ensure that the guard is in place to protect the sharp edge.
-
-
Regularly Sharpen and Maintain the Chisel:
-
Keep the chisel blade sharp and well-maintained for optimal performance. A sharp chisel requires less force to achieve the desired results, reducing the risk of accidents.

External Circlip Pliers Bent
External circlip pliers – bent refer to a specialized hand tool designed for the installation and removal of external circlips. A circlip, also known as a retaining ring or snap ring, is a type of fastener or retaining device that fits into a groove on a cylindrical object, such as a shaft or a bore. External circlips are positioned on the outside of the shaft or bore.
The term "bent" in the context of external circlip pliers describes the shape of the tool. These pliers typically have angled or bent tips that allow for easier access to the external circlip, especially in tight or confined spaces. The bent design helps the user reach and manipulate the circlip more effectively, providing improved maneuverability during installation or removal.
External Circlip Pliers Straight
External circlip pliers – straight, also known simply as external circlip pliers or snap ring pliers, are specialized hand tools designed for installing and removing external circlips or snap rings. Circlips are ring-shaped fasteners with open ends that fit into machined grooves on the outside of a shaft or bore. External circlip pliers are specifically designed to work with these types of retaining rings.
The "straight" designation indicates that the tips of the pliers are aligned in a straight line, as opposed to angled or curved tips. This straight configuration allows for easier access to circlips in certain applications.
These pliers typically have pointed or semi-circular jaws that fit into the holes or notches of the circlip, facilitating the compression or expansion of the ring for installation or removal. The handles are designed for comfortable grip and effective leverage.
